Bio 253- Chapter 3 UPDATED ACTUAL
Exam Questions and CORRECT Answers
What are the functions of the cell membrane? - CORRECT ANSWER - -it is the site of
signal transduction
-it is a selectively permeable barrier


Within the cytoplasm, what is the clear liquid in which organelles are suspended? - CORRECT
ANSWER - cytosol- the question asks for the clear liquid found in the cytoplasm, which is
called cytosol. Recall that cytoplasm is composed of cytosol, organelles, and the cytoskeleton


What is the term used for membranous sacs that store or transport substances within a cell or
between cells? - CORRECT ANSWER - vesicle


Membranous sacs containing substances that were produced in the cell, such as neurotransmitters
or hormones, are called - CORRECT ANSWER - vesicles


The process that occurs due to the random movement of atoms, molecules, or ions in air or
liquid, from areas of higher concentration to areas of lower concentration, is known as -
CORRECT ANSWER - diffusion


A substance moving from an area of high concentration to an area in which it has a low
concentration is moving ______ the concentration gradient. - CORRECT ANSWER -
down


What are microvilli? - CORRECT ANSWER - Tiny extensions of the cell membrane that
absorb substances.


Diffusional ______ occurs when the concentration of a given substance becomes uniform
throughout a solution and there is no further net movement of molecules throughout the solution.
- CORRECT ANSWER - equilibrium

, The nucleus contains ______, which directs all cell activities. - CORRECT ANSWER -
DNA


Diffusion of a substance across a membrane can happen only if the membrane is ______ to that
substance and a concentration gradient ______ across the membrane - CORRECT
ANSWER - permeable; exists



Which of the following would increase the diffusion rate? - CORRECT ANSWER - higher
temperature


The random movement of atoms, molecules, or ions in air or liquid, from areas of higher
concentration to areas of lower concentration, is called simple - CORRECT ANSWER -
diffusion


Ions that use specific protein channels in the membrane use a process called ______ to move
down their concentration gradient across the plasma membrane. - CORRECT ANSWER -
facilitated diffusion- while some ions are actively transported, the questions stated "down their
concentration gradient", which means passive transport


When molecules move down a concentration gradient, it means that there is a net movement of
particles from a region of lower concentration to a region of higher concentration (true or false) -
CORRECT ANSWER - false- molecules move down a concentration gradient when they
move from a region of higher concentration to a region of lower concentration.


Both simple diffusion and facilitated diffusion are ______ transport mechanisms that move
molecules ______ a concentration gradient. - CORRECT ANSWER - passive; down-
simple diffusion always goes down a gradient, like the passive rolling of a ball down a hill;
simple and facilitate diffusion are both passive processes


Osmosis is the diffusion of ______ through a selectively permeable membrane. - CORRECT
ANSWER - water
